What is spring framework?

Spring is an open source framework that supports the development of Java-based applications and web pages. It is one of the most popular environments and helps back-end developers create high-performance applications using simple Java objects. It is, therefore, a tool that has libraries of predefined code that developers can use and modify for their own purposes.

Spring Framework has support for Groovy and Kotlin as alternative languages ​​in the JVM (Java Virtual Machine) and the flexibility to create many types of architectures according to the needs of each type of development. This has made this framework gain a lot of popularity in back-end programming.

On the other hand, it is also important to highlight that the Spring framework is open source. In addition, it has a good, large and active community. Thanks to feedback and use cases in real systems, Spring has evolved and grown over time. Today, as we said, it has become one of the main frameworks used in back-end development for applications that work with Java on the server side.
